I have an oil burner and heat by hot water, and my heat registers in my rooms are looking pretty grungy, and somewhat rusty. Is it tough to replace those metal covers over the pipes, or should I attempt to paint them. And if I paint them, what should I use, since they get hot???

Sand them down and paint them. Rust-Oleum works pretty good. Replacing them is no fun at all.
